Can I Use Nest Thermostat Without Account?

While you won’t need a Nest app account to use all Nest products, you’ll need one to access and control your Energy, Safety and Security products (except Nest Thermostat) with the Nest app. You can use basic functions on these products without an account.

Will Nest thermostat work without an account?

You can track those energy savings inside the Nest app. Unlike some other Nest devices, the Nest Learning Thermostat can work without having to add an owner account. You can simply use the thermostat dial on your wall to control your heat and air conditioning.Remote thermostat control on your smartphone.

How do I disconnect my Nest thermostat from my account?

To remove a Nest Thermostat from your Nest Account:
Choose the thermostat you’d like to remove. Tap the Settings icon in the upper right hand corner. Select Remove thermostat at the bottom of the menu. You’ll then be asked to confirm your choice.

Can Nest thermostat work without C wire?

The Nest thermostat contains a rechargeable lithium ion battery.In a system with a C-wire, the Nest charges itself from the C-wire’s current and all is fine. In a system without a C-wire, though, Nest recharges its battery when the heating or cooling runs.

How do I keep the temperature on my Nest thermostat?

Start a temperature hold

  1. Open the Home app.
  2. On the home screen, select your thermostat.
  3. Make sure your thermostat is in Heat, Cool, or Heat • Cool mode before you try to start a temperature hold.
  4. Tap Hold temperature .
  5. Select the Current temp or the temperature preset you want your thermostat to hold.

Where is the 7 digit entry key for Nest?

On the Nest Learning Thermostat and Nest Thermostat E:

  1. Press the ring to bring up the Quick View menu.
  2. Turn the ring to Settings and press to select.
  3. Choose Nest app Get Entry Key.
  4. Your thermostat should show you a 7-character key to enter in the Nest app.

What is Nest thermostat entry key?

You can find the Entry Key on your Nest Thermostat E display. Just press your thermostat display to open the Quick View menu> Turn the ring and Choose Settings> Turn the ring to Nest app and press the ring to select it> Select Get Entry Key to retrieve a unique entry key.
